What this MCCB carries and where it fits
The Siemens 3VA2580-5JP32-0BH0 is a SENTRON molded case circuit breaker rated for 800 A continuous current at 40 °C, holding that rating all the way up to 60 °C before it starts to derate — at 65 °C it still carries 767 A, and at 70 °C it delivers 703 A. That thermal headroom matters when the breaker sits in a crowded panel with other heat sources. The interrupting ratings are 187 kA at 240 V, 121 kA at 415 V, and 53 kA at 690 V — numbers that put this squarely in the high-fault-current category for industrial distribution. The 3-pole design with the ETU550 electronic trip unit gives you adjustable long-time pickup (Ir) from 0.5 to 1.0 × In and short-time delay (tsd) from 0.05 to 0.5 s, so you can coordinate selectively with downstream breakers.
Panel fit and integration
The breaker measures 210 mm wide, 320 mm tall, and 120 mm deep — a standard footprint for an 800 A frame. IP40 on the front means it's protected against tools and wires >1 mm, but the enclosure needs to handle the rest. Rated insulation voltage is 800 V, so it's comfortable on 690 V systems with margin. Power loss at full load is 135 W maximum — plan ventilation or spacing if you're packing multiple breakers in one enclosure. The operating temperature range is -25 °C to 70 °C, with storage from -40 °C to 80 °C.
Trip unit and protection capabilities
The ETU550 is a communicating electronic trip unit — it supports the communication function for integration into a monitoring system. It does not include ground-fault monitoring or N-conductor protection; those are separate variants. The latching endurance is rated at 10,000 operations, which is typical for a molded-case breaker in distribution duty rather than frequent switching.
